Dr. Coleman's Background
Bio
Dr. Coleman, MD practices Infectious Disease in Boston, MA. Dr. Coleman graduated from University of California at San Francisco School of Dentistry in 1976 and has been in practice for 42 years. He completed a residency at Yale University School of Medicine. Dr. Coleman also specializes in Internal Medicine. Dr. Coleman accepts multiple insurance plans including Aetna, Tufts Health Plan, and Medicare. Dr. Coleman is board certified in Internal Medicine. Dr. Coleman also practices at Boston Medical Center in Boston, MA.
